Gerry Mulligan practicing on his clarinet in recording studio, New York, 1975

Gerry Mulligan (by name Gerald Joseph Mulligan) was an American jazz saxophonist, clarinetist, composer, and arranger. His pianoless quartet of the early 1950s with trumpeter Chet Baker is still regarded as one of the best cool jazz groups. Mulligan was also a skilled pianist and played several other reed instruments. Several of his compositions, such as "Walkin' Shoes" and "Five Brothers", have become standards.

b. April 6, 1927 in Queens Village, Queens, New York.
d. January 20, 1996 in Darien, Connecticut.
